Top Lincoln South Cafe | Reviews & Ratings | comparemela.com

Lincoln south cafe in United states - 04568/ near lincoln

Lincoln south cafe in United states - 04457/ near lincoln/ near lincoln

Lincoln south cafe in United states - 04543/ near damariscotta/ near lincoln